    Hour of Code provides coding activities and support for educators, parents, school districts, and community organizations. Code.org, which founded Hour of Code, is a nonprofit dedicated to expanding access to computer science in schools and increasing participation by women and underrepresented youth. The vision is that every student in every school has the opportunity to learn computer science.

    Hurdle Champion works with a single switch or by touching the screen. This iPad game helps with switch timing skills. Choose a character and take part in a hurdle race against the computer. A clear visual clue is shown when it is time to help your runner clear the hurdles by pressing a switch or touching the screen.

    With iAnnotate, users can read, annotate, and share PDFs, Microsoft Office files, images, and web pages. Use  iAnnotate to take notes, sign agreements, highlight documents, insert stamps, and more. iPhone support, iPad Pro and multitasking support, automatic Apple Pencil detection, shape annotations, improved web markup, enhanced support for OneDrive (and OneDrive for Business), iCloud Drive, and iCloud backup.
